Animal Hospital of Redondo Beach is a full-service pet hospital offering comprehensive veterinary services to cats, dogs and exotic pets across Los Angeles County. From preventive care, dental care, internal medicine to routine exams & surgery, We offer a wide variety of services that are designed to meet each and every one of your pet's healthcare needs in one place. Whether you are bringing in your pet to see us for the first time or have been counting on us for your pet's healthcare for years, well always treat our patients as if they were our own.

    Incredibly disappointed in my first time here with my newly adopted cat. About a month and a half ago, I came here to get a regular first checkup for my barely 1.5 y/o cat. I had just adopted him that last week. I do not remember the name of the doctor, but I was told after an oral checkup that he had pretty bad gingivitis (Stage 3-4). I was then told: if not now-eventually- he would need FULL extractions of his teeth. I was stunned. They quoted by nearly 2k+ for full extractions (1.5k-ish for half). He is otherwise healthy with some minor teeth issues that I had suspected at the time (he had some issues chewing food). This was the first cat that I would care for solely on my own other than family cats, and I immediately called the foster system I adopted him from. They recommended I get a second checkup immediately, with a referred vet. This foster system is known throughout California and is renowned for their work. By December of 2025, when I am writing this review today, I have gotten TWO different checkups from two different vets at different locations. - The recommended one from the foster program actually put him under to check his teeth, and they came back with minor (Stage 1-2) Gingivitis recession & ONE extraction. They recommended that I brush his teeth given that it seemed reversible. - The second vet did an oral checkup (just like the doctor at AHORB) and mentioned minor gingivitis that did not seem worrisome. I originally was not going to write this review, but it is plain ridiculous to possibly scare a new client and pet owner into removing their NEW KITTEN'S whole mouth of teeth. Not only that, slapping them with a 1.5k-2k vet bill. I originally thought that maybe this was dependent on a doctor's opinion or view given their experience/education, but really ? A full extraction vs 1 tooth & minor gingivitis. Be for real. And guess what ? The chewing issue that I suspected prior was fixed after his one extraction. He now eats happily, chews, and loves treats. I'm a very understanding person and am very open minded. I hate writing bad reviews and try my best to look at all moving parts. But the more I think about this, the more upset I get. I don't know if this vet is trying to milk your money, or to scare you, or if they're just plain inexperienced and negligent. The great reviews for this place make me sad- because this was not the place I wanted to take my new kitten as an already heavily anxious cat parent. Sad to say, don't recommend. Very disappointed.
